Sr. Specialist, Industrial Systems Engineer
Aerojet Rocketdyne, a segment of L3Harris, is a leader in the design, manufacture, and deployment of advanced propulsion and energetics systems, including those for rocket motors. Our customers include the U.S. Department of Defense, NASA, and other notable agencies and companies domestically and internationally. We are currently seeking an Industrial Systems Engineer to join our team, focused on specifying requirements for propulsion system manufacturing facilities. Candidates interested in applying for this position should have a strong background in systems engineering and a keen understanding of manufacturing processes within the aerospace or defense industries. This role demands meticulous attention to detail and the ability to manage complex projects under minimal oversight. In this role, the Industrial Systems Engineer will have the following responsibilities: Specify Requirements: Develop comprehensive system and facility requirements for the specification, design, and construction of a propulsion system manufacturing facility. Process Improvement: Collaborate with Operations and Manufacturing Engineering to enhance facility performance, ensuring that facility requirements support processes and comply with relevant policies, regulations, and applicable standards. Integration: Coordinate with cross-functional teams to ensure requirements are met during the design and construction phases. Project Management Support: Provide support for project planning, scheduling, budgeting, and resource allocation to ensure the timely completion of the facility. Risk Management: Identify potential risks and develop mitigation strategies to ensure successful project completion. Regulatory Compliance: Ensure facility design requirements comply with all relevant safety and regulatory standards. Communication: Present findings and updates in written reports and oral presentations to stakeholders at various levels. Essential Functions: Requirement Development (50%): Develop and document facility and equipment requirements, ensuring alignment with project objectives and standards. Manage requirements in a database and ensure traceability throughout the project lifecycle. Process Analysis (20%): Analyze and determine the optimal processes and workflows for propulsion system manufacturing. Conduct cost-benefit and trade studies to select the best manufacturing concepts. Project Coordination (20%): Work collaboratively with integrated product teams to manage schedule and resource constraints, ensuring milestones are met. Risk Assessment (10%): Conduct risk assessment and management activities, reporting mitigation strategies and progress. Ability to obtain a US Security Clearance. Travel: Up to 25%.
